WELCOME TO THE SCIENCE FACULTY
From a young age we love to ask the questions “How?” and “Why?” and what better way to discover the answers than through learning about the science behind the world we live in?
A high-quality science education provides the foundations for understanding the world through the specific disciplines of biology, chemistry and physics. Science has changed our lives and is vital to the world’s future prosperity, and all students should be taught essential aspects of the knowledge, methods, processes and uses of science. Through building up a body of key foundational knowledge and concepts, students should be encouraged to recognise the power of rational explanation and develop a sense of excitement and curiosity about natural phenomena. They should be encouraged to understand how science can be used to explain what is occurring, predict how things will behave, and analyse causes.
At Kingsbury High School the Science Faculty has endeavoured to create a curriculum that engages students’ interest and enables them to develop their knowledge and understanding of the world and how things work. Practical experience and seeing for ourselves forms the foundation of how we encourage all students to learn and through their experience at Kingsbury High the faculty looks to develop the Scientists of tomorrow .

Enrichment
- KS3 science club
- STEM competitions club- (2019 BP finalists)
- Science museum visits
- Chemistry Quiz from the RSC in Year 10
- Trip to the Science Fair at the Royal Society
- Year 11 Science Open day at Cambridge University
- Year 11/12 Dyson schools’ workshop
- KS5 CERN Physics trip
-Year 12 participating in the Chemistry Cambridge Challenge
-Year 12 participate in Biology the annual Olympiad
-Year 12 BMAT and UCAT training
-Year 12 Clinical Taster Day at St George’s University of London
-Year 12 medical conference (Oxbridge)
-Year 13 participate in the annual Chemistry Olympiad
